First, visit The Gematriculator to see how the ratings are performed: http://homokaasu.org/gematriculator/
Following their prompts, I evaluated the following organizations: IBM: 42% evil, 58% good AT&T: 48% evil, 52% good Enron: 50% evil, 50% good Comcast: 50% evil, 50% good Microsoft: 60% evil, 40% good The Democrats: 43% evil, 57% good The Republicans: 29% evil, 71% good The White House: 20% evil, 80% good The Bible Gateway: 10% evil, 90% good The Vatican: 1% evil, 99% good The Gematriculator: Sorry, an error occurred: Recursive gematriculation messes with the fabric of the universe itself and cannot be allowed.
The ratings above were obtained by having the Gematriculator evaluate the organizations' primary web sites.
Kinda scary, huh?
However, not being satisfied with the final answer above, I copied the entire contents of the Gematriculator into a buffer, pasted it into the text box, and successfully received a rating of 30% evil, 70% good.
